I've been buying data for myself and my small business for about 3 years now and I wasted a lot of money before I finally understood the difference between MTN data types. Let me break it down for anyone who is confused. First, what are the three types? Regular MTN Data is what most people buy from the MyMTN app or USSD. It's the standard price — 1GB goes for around ₦368 these days. It works on all apps, streams fine, and is what MTN advertises openly. Corporate/Gifting Data is meant for businesses that buy in bulk. MTN gives companies discounted rates to gift data to employees or customers. The catch is it sometimes has restrictions on certain apps depending on how it's configured. SME Data is the most misunderstood one. SME stands for Small and Medium Enterprise. It was created for VTU resellers and small business owners to resell data at cheaper rates. Here's the key thing — SME data is NOT bought directly from MTN. You buy it through licensed VTU platforms and resellers who have direct agreements with the network. Price comparison (as of May 2026): Plan Regular MTN SME Data via VTU 1GB ₦368 ₦215 2GB ₦736 ₦390 5GB ₦1,840 ₦950 10GB ₦3,680 ₦1,800 That's almost 40% cheaper across the board. So why doesn't everyone just buy SME data? Most people don't know it exists. And some people have had bad experiences with fake resellers who collect money and disappear. Is SME data the same quality as regular data? Yes and no. The speed and coverage is exactly the same — it runs on the same MTN network. The only difference some people report is that SME data occasionally doesn't work on certain VPN apps. For regular browsing, streaming, WhatsApp, Instagram, TikTok — zero difference in my experience.
